What’s the role about?

The John Lewis Partnership’s Commercial Finance team has set itself a vision and that is to  'deliver the best possible basis for decision making to our stakeholders'. The role the team performs is  to drive business performance by playing an active role in advising, influencing and maximising value from the investments we make, and finding opportunities to manage and reduce our every-day costs.

They do that by applying strong commercial expertise, external market awareness and judgement in order to perform the complex analysis which in turn aids the building of dynamic and slick financial models based on a sometimes ambiguous brief or data set. Our Senior Finance Analysts find themselves actively working with a Commercial Finance Lead or Manager to develop the approach for each outcome.  They are empowered to make recommendations to business leaders in order to influence key business decisions based on financial analysis against specific business issues and outcomes.

As you can imagine, there is plenty to get involved in and the Commercial Finance team find themselves at the heart of all the big projects that shape and deliver the Partnership Strategy - from developing retail propositions, and inspirational new services that customers love, to efficiency programmes that will reduce costs and allow us to work in a faster and simpler way.

Commercial Finance team members are actively encouraged to be curious, to be pro-active in finding opportunities and solutions, and to work collaboratively towards achieving our goals. What will you be doing?

  • Producing and delivering insight for your area of responsibility to time and quality standards. Using strong commercial acumen and as a subject matter expert across multiple functional specialisms, your insight should articulate drivers of current performance and the subsequent implications for future performance, as well as strong commercial analysis that proactively identifies opportunities to improve financial performance. 

  • Performing commercial analysis and complex financial modelling in order to inform the likely financial implications of different options or scenarios relating to often complex business issues or decisions. 

  • You’ll be working directly with senior business stakeholders and finance colleagues to understand business issues, identify the relevant data inputs and build complex financial models that provide the relevant outputs as per the business ‘exam question’. You’ll apply strong commercial expertise, external market awareness and judgement in order to perform the complex analysis required and you’ll be an expert in building dynamic and slick financial models based on a sometimes ambiguous brief or data set.

  • Supporting the central planning team with the development and maintenance of financial plans  for your area of responsibility through sharing of business knowledge, performance insight and future risks/opportunities identified.
